Senior Principal Engineer, Borrow 

We are seeking an accomplished Senior Principal Engineer with a strong background in developing and scaling cloud infrastructure and platforms. In this role, you will spearhead the design and implementation of our internal developer platform, a critical component of SoFi's technology strategy. You will collaborate with engineering leaders and principal engineers across the organization to create a seamless and efficient developer experience, enabling our engineering teams to build and deliver high-quality products at high velocity. The ideal candidate is a hands-on technical leader with a deep understanding of cloud technologies, developer tools, and platform architecture, and a proven track record of driving large-scale infrastructure projects. This role is inherently cross-functional and you will work closely with engineering, product, marketing, risk, compliance, data science, operations, legal, and executive teams to set forth a strategy, define, and prioritize a vision. You’ll play a critical role delivering solutions that enable our engineers to get things done while driving our businesses forward; bridging engineering systems across products and teams in shaping the broader technical architecture. 


You’ll face and solve a wide range of challenges: technical, product, and operational, shaping your personal growth and career along the way.


What you'll do:

• Design, build, and maintain scalable cloud infrastructure and platform services

that empower our engineering teams.

• Partner with cross-functional teams to understand their needs and pain points, and translate them into technical solutions.

• Drive the adoption of best practices in cloud infrastructure, including infrastructure as code, CI/CD, and observability.

• Mentor and guide other engineers, fostering a culture of technical excellence and continuous learning.

• Stay abreast of emerging technologies and industry trends, and proactively identify opportunities to improve our platform.


What you'll need:

•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or a related technical field.

• 15+ years of software development experience, with significant experience working on cloud infrastructure and platform engineering.

• Deep expertise in public cloud platforms (AWS is preferred, but GCP and Azure are relevant), containerization and orchestration (Kubernetes, Docker), and related technologies.

• Strong programming skills and experience with infrastructure automation tools (Terraform, Ansible, etc.).

• Full stack “operator”: ability to both create and execute the business and product strategy; with clear objectives, but limited, ambiguous, or varied direction

• Excellent commun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to work effectively with both technical and non-technical stakeholders.

What We Do

For over a decade, SoFi has helped transform the Fintech industry by creating financial products and services that help people borrow, save, spend, invest, and protect their money better, so they can achieve financial independence and realize their ambitions. Whether it’s owning a home, saving for retirement, paying off their student loans, or helping our members invest - SoFi is there every step of the way. Want to learn more about how it works?
